Developing Property-Specific Expertise
Landscape partners who serve your property over years develop intimate knowledge of site conditions, plant performance, and seasonal challenges specific to your location. They understand which areas require extra attention, recognize historical problem spots, and anticipate needs before issues arise. This accumulated expertise translates to better results and more efficient service compared to constantly changing providers who lack property familiarity.

Planning Strategic Improvements
Partnership approaches enable multi-year planning that enhances properties progressively without overwhelming budgets. Landscape partners help prioritize improvements, phase major projects strategically, and identify opportunities for incremental enhancements. Their long-term perspective supports thoughtful development rather than reactive spending that addresses only immediate concerns.
